The invention is applicable to the technical field of intelligent photographing of unmanned aerial vehicles. The invention provides an intelligent photographing unmanned aerial vehicle based on four rotors, an intelligent photographing system and a method thereof. The intelligent photographing unmanned aerial vehicle based on the four rotors comprises a four-rotor unmanned aerial vehicle body,a real-sense camera which is embedded into the quad-rotor unmanned aerial vehicle body, a voice module connected with the quad-rotor unmanned aerial vehicle body through an I/O interface, a first wirelesscommunication module connected with the quad-rotor unmanned aerial vehicle body through an I/O interface, and a host connected with the quad-rotor unmanned aerial vehicle body through a USB 3.0 interface. According to the quadrotor-based intelligent photographing unmanned aerial vehicle provided by the embodiment of the invention, flight, photo and video photographing of the unmanned aerial vehicle are controlled through voice and gestures, so that the photographing experience of a user is improved; the cost is relatively low; and the quadrotor-based intelligent photographing unmanned aerialvehicle is suitable for most consumer groups.
